Take a Hefty garbage bag & cover all the tint you want to remove by squirting windex on the tint & sticking the Hefty bag to it. Start car & turn heat on high wait about 15 minutes & peel off the tint easily. Use a razor blade to clean off any leftover adhesive. I would do it for $70

Defroster lines are on the inside of the rear windows. This, essentially, makes tinting the rear window on any Lexus a tinter's nightmare b/c it takes so much more time, than normal, to make sure that it gets done correctly.

its really easy to do yourself. I used a $50 clothes steamer I have. Just blast it for a few minutes and you can peel it right off in one piece if you go slowly. I used Goof Off for any residual glue that was left over.
